Radiation-induced chemical transformations of human serum albumin in aqueous solution
Description
The rate constant of reaction of human serum albumin (HSA) with OH radicals has been determined by the method of competing acceptors. Changes in aminoacid composition and certain biochemical properties of HSA during radiolysis in borate buffer at pH 7,4 saturated with N2O and O2 were compared quantitatively. It has been revealed that the yield of peptide bonds, that have lost their ability to be splitted by trypsin, exceeds the sum of the yields of arginine and lysine in HSA. The possibility of accumulation in blood of modified HSA in the course of irradiation is discussed. 21 refs., 6 figs., 1 tab
